What your day will look like
Mission
The Global Health & Safety Manager is responsible for developing, implementing and overseeing the organisation’s global Health & Safety strategy and ensuring compliance with international, regional and local regulations. A key part of the role is the close collaboration with local Office Managers at each site to ensure that global standards are consistently translated into safe and compliant day-to-day operations.
Main Responsibilities
· Define and maintain global H&S policies, standards and procedures
· Work closely with local Office Managers on risk assessments, workplace checks, emergency planning and incident reporting
· Ensure compliance with ISO 45001 and relevant national H&S legislation
· Lead H&S audits, incident investigations and corrective actions
· Deliver training and promote a proactive safety culture globally
· Monitor H&S performance, KPIs and provide regular reports to leadership
· Coordinate crisis and emergency response across all offices
